15. Training Methodology
What is Wearable Experience?
05/10/2017 WEARABLE EXPERIENCE FOR KNOWLEDGE-INTENSIVE TRAINING 15
The Wearable Experience training methodology aims to support
capturing the experience of an expert and enabling trainees to wear
it while re-enacting, thus giving the trainee access to the tacit
knowledge of the expert and enabling master-apprentice knowledge
sharing.
Capture Re-enact Evaluate
20. Technology
What is Wearable Experience?
An experience that is facilitated by devices located on or in
the body that can include:
tracking user activity, biometric and environmental data
matching and mapping user performance
augmenting user’s activity with another user’s data
adapting user’s activity and behavior
